Hoot !
Autumn is fast on our heels and there is an increasing chill in the air, hinting that summer is fading. Before we know it the leaves have fallen and the days have shortened leaving us longing for warmer days. What better way to add some cheer than with whimsy and color! With Hoot! , both are fulfilled in one swoop. They’re fun to knit and fun to wear!
Hoot! are fingerless mitts knit in the round from the cuff up. The pattern contains easy to read charts. They are best knit with 2 highly contrasting yarns.
While not an exact copy, The Owl Cowl would be the perfect complement to Hoot!
